In metalwork, achieving consistent bead patterns on trays starts with selecting the right bead size and hole diameter. Begin by laying out a sample grid on parchment to map spacing, then transfer that rhythm to the tray surface with a light pencil guide. Use a flexible beading needle and waxed thread to thread beads in short, even lengths, stopping before you cross over your guide marks. For metal trays with raised edges, choose beads that sit flush without crowding the lip, ensuring a smooth exterior profile. Consistency also comes from tension control; keep threads taut but not overly tight, allowing slight give to prevent bead slippage during assembly and handling.
Deburring and shielding are essential precursors to uniform beadwork. Start by smoothing all rough edges on the tray with a fine file, followed by a light caulk of metal-safe sealant along the inner bead line to prevent snagging. When you begin attaching beads, work from the center outward or in evenly spaced columns to maintain symmetry. If you encounter misalignment, correct it early by removing only a few beads and resetting the row rather than attempting large adjustments later. Seal the final beadwork with a clear protective coating formulated for metal, which preserves color and reduces wear from moisture and handling.

A predictable bead pattern relies on a repeatable template. Create a stencil or guide using painter’s tape or a thin strip of scrap metal to mark the exact bead-to-bead spacing across the flat surface. Place it carefully, then anchor the initial beads at the edges to lock in position. As you advance, rotate your piece slightly to maintain orientation and prevent subtle drift that can distort the pattern. For decorative hems around the rim, measure a small excess length of beading string so knots lie just inside the border, producing a clean, uninterrupted outer edge. Regularly check alignment with a straightedge or ruler to catch inconsistencies early.

Hem reinforcement combines structural strength with aesthetics. Prepare a narrow channel along the rim by pressing the metal slightly inward and laying a secondary row of beads within that groove. This creates depth and a defined boundary that catches the eye. When finishing, tie off the final bead securely on the interior side and conceal the knot beneath a bead or decorative cap bead to maintain a seamless exterior. If your project features multiple color tones, plan color transitions in vertical or diagonal sequences to avoid abrupt shifts that can look unfinished. Finally, buff the surface with a soft cloth after curing to highlight the beadwork.

A systematic approach begins with a dedicated work area organized by tasks. Allocate one zone for layout, another for bead threading, and a separate station for attaching beads to the metal surface. Use a magnetized tray to hold small components within easy reach, reducing pauses that disrupt rhythm. Document the bead sequence in a simple sketch, showing both color and size progression, so you can reproduce it on future pieces. Practicing with scrap metal helps you refine tension, alignment, and finishing techniques without risking prestige items. As you gain confidence, increase the complexity of patterns while consistently applying the same foundational steps.

The choice of thread and needle influences uniformity more than most beginners expect. Opt for a durable, corrosion-resistant thread and a bead needle that fits the hole snugly to avoid fraying. Waxing the thread reduces drag and helps it glide through tight bead openings. Practice with a test strip to calibrate how many beads you can pass before tightening, then transfer that cadence to the tray. Use pliers to guide beads into place along tight corners, ensuring each bead meets the surface at an even height. Finally, choose a finishing knot technique that stays compact and invisible against the bead array.

A well-executed decorative hem balances both form and function. Start by laying out a finish line parallel to the rim, then work beads snugly against that line to form a crisp border. The goal is a hem that holds its shape under use while remaining aesthetically refined. When designing a hem with color blocks, space the transitions evenly and repeat the motif on opposite sides of the piece for visual harmony. Use a small, soft brush to remove dust before sealing, as particles trapped under beads can cause micro-abrasions over time. A final gentle wipe with a microfibre cloth helps reveal the true luster of the metal and beads.
For high-end results, consider a protective but breathable coating that does not dull the beads. Apply thin, even coats and allow each layer to cure fully before applying the next. Avoid heavy, occlusive finishes that can soften bead color or cause haloing around edges. If you choose a tinted sealant, test on a scrap sample to ensure the hue remains consistent after curing. Clean edges with a fine-tiber or non-abrasive pad so the coating bonds uniformly. Regular maintenance involves light dusting and periodic resealing to preserve the color fidelity and mechanical integrity of the beadwork.

Irregular bead spacing often results from inconsistent tension or miscounted beads. Reassess your template and measure from a fixed origin to ensure even increments. If a row veers, pause and realign by gently loosening the affected beads, adjusting, and re-tightening where necessary. Adhesive leakage can create sticky patches that harden near the surface; apply sealant sparingly and only behind the bead line to avoid affecting the visible bead surface. For curved rims, adapt the pattern gradually rather than forcing a straight grid onto a bend, which can cause gaps. Practice with curved templates before committing to final pieces.
When colors clash or fade unevenly, revise your plan to restore balance. Choose a color sequence that distributes bright tones across the tray rather than clustering them in one region. If a bead is misshapen, replace it with a correctly sized alternative and reseat the surrounding beads to maintain uniform height. Be mindful of the tray’s weight distribution because heavier bead rows at one side can cause warping over time. Use clamps or a lightweight jig to hold the tray steady during long sessions.
